"Deathtrap" aftermath! The team picks up the pieces following their crossover with TITANS and VIGILANTE as Ravager returns. But is she friend or foe?

    This is an incredibly impressive issue for a book that really needed it, as Teen Titans had been floundering for some time now. After this issue, Sean McKeever moves to the co-feature slot with Ravager and I cannot think of a better way for him to kick off her story and to say goodbye to the main title. Do not miss this one!     All in all it was a decent issue, nothing spectacular, but tons better than the last few issues. If youre looking forward to following the Ravager co-feature (which I still have no idea the plot or direction of) than picking this up might serve as a nice prologue. The casual reader may want to hold off and wait for the next story to begin, but either way give this book a flip through. Read Full Review
